2015 AED to BIF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2015

During 2015, the AED to BIF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on July 20, valuing the pair at 446.2108.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on December 14, dropping to 418.2788.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 27.9320 BIF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 426.6145 to the December average rate of 423.3219,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.77%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2015 high of 446.2108 was up 4.02% compared to the 2014 peak of 428.9737,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Seasonal Halves (H1 vs H2)

Seasonal

The average exchange rate in the first half of the year (H1: Jan–Jun) was 426.7057, compared to 426.1604 in the second half (H2: Jul–Dec). This shows that the rate was stronger in the first half (Jan–Jun) by a margin of 0.5453 points.

Volatility Range Comparison

Volatility

The most volatile month in 2015 was July, with a trading range of 22.8053 BIF (High: 446.2108 / Low: 423.4055). On the other end, February was the most stable month, with a tight range of 3.7775 BIF (High: 429.0438 / Low: 425.2663).
